About

I am a passionate Chemical Engineer and Biotechnologist, holding a Ph.D. in Industrial Biotechnology from the Northeast Biotechnology Network (RENORBIO) and a Bachelor's degree in Chemical Engineering from the Federal University of Sergipe (UFS). My academic and professional journey has focused on the intersection of bioprocesses and sustainability, particularly on harnessing agro-industrial waste to produce biosurfactants. I have a strong foundation in statistical methodologies, which I have applied extensively to optimize fermentation processes. I am driven by the challenge of developing eco-friendly and innovative solutions that contribute to a more sustainable future.
